#f6c7c4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f6c7c4 is composed of 96.5% red, 78%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.1% magenta, 20.3%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 3.6 degrees, a saturation of 73.5% and a lightness of 86.7%. #f6c7c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ed8f89.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

#f6c7c4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f6c7c4 has RGB values of R:246, G:199,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.19, Y:0.2,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16172996.

Shades and Tints of #f6c7c4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090201 is the darkest color, while #fef7f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f6c7c4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dedcdc is the less saturated color, while #fec0bc is the most saturated one.
